What was the verdict from those watching Biden’s address?
Carle Hurse, for the New York Times says: That was an aggressive ending by Biden as he took on the age issue and tried to turn it to his advantage. Republicans hoping for a major stumble will be disappointed, though he did misspeak a few times. Democrats will be encouraged by this performance.
Journalist Jake Tapper on CNN says: His presentation, his annunciation isn’t as clear as it once was, a decade or two ago, his mind did seem fairly sharp, he ad-libbed a response from a pretty harsh moment to some heckling about the tragic murder of Laken Riley, he got the name wrong, he called her Lincoln Riley, but as a general note he condemned his murder which is something people are talking about.
Dana Bash, political journalist for CNN says: “He certainly met the moment that members of his party, those who are really upset and worried about this coming election year and frankly what would happen if he didn’t win another term … they wanted him to be a fighter and boy … did he deliver. There’s some criticism from some Republicans that it was too political and the retort already is ‘compared to what?’“.
Michael Shear and Shane Goldmacher in the New York Times say: Biden came into Thursday’s speech determined to use the high-profile moment to beat back accusations that he is too old for a second term. He delivered feisty remarks at a near-shout in an effort to show energy and vitality. He sparred with Republicans in the chamber several times, diverting from his prepared remarks to ad-lib his retorts. And as he neared the end of his speech, the president joked about his age.
